It's not acne, but a mildshoulder keloid.

Several characteristics of keloid are raised, shiny, painless, discoloured (pink to red to light reddish brown) and irregularly shaped, that never subsides in size for months or years (mine has been on my shoulder for 5 years now!) It's usually caused by inflammation such as acne, and can spread out around the area.

As for treatment, it varies from surgery to laser to injections to ointments. But I read that surgery could bring it back since the wound is susceptible to bacteria or something like that. I've also heard that injection is the best, but I'm not sure nor am I a doctor.
